Steve's Auto Body Locations & Hours in Irwin, PA 15642

Steve's Auto Body Store Details

  • Address
    2776 Clay Pike
    Irwin, PA 15642
    Maps & Directions
  • Phone Number
    (724) 446-0560

Nearby Steve's Auto Body Locations

Popular Stores in Irwin